AMI shutting shop front By Sue Newman

sue.n@theguardian.co.nz

Making an insurance claim will soon become a much less personal undertaking for many people in the Ashburton community. Planning is under way to close Ashburton’s AMI store and to move the company’s business to digital and call centres and that will see 53 bricks and mortar stores close across New Zealand.

The closure announcement came as a shock to long serving AMI employee Veronica Rabbitt. She notched up 42 years with the company, 27 of those in Ashburton. She retired as branch manager five years ago. Closing the Ashburton store would be a blow for older people, many of whom enjoyed calling in to pay a bill and stop for a chat, she said.

“When I was there it was busy with a lot of foot traffic and it will be missed in Ashburton where people like to talk face-to-face. This has come as quite a shock,” Rabbitt said. In the Ashburton office a large number of claims related to weather damage and people appreciated the opportunity to talk face-to-face with insurance staff, she said.

“We had a great office and a good crowd to work with, but things change and you have to accept that. They wouldn’t be doing this unless it was the right thing to do.” The change is one that won’t be undertaken until communities and staff have had an opportunity to have a say on the closures and what the impact on their insurance needs might be, said exec-

utive manager for external communications Cara Mygind. Consultation with affected employees has begun and parent company IAG has confirmed that the stores will close over the coming months.
